Important information

This site uses cookies to store information on your computer. By continuing to use our site, you consent to our cookies.

ARM websites use two types of cookie: (1) those that enable the site to function and perform as required; and (2) analytical cookies which anonymously track visitors only while using the site. If you are not happy with this use of these cookies please review our Privacy Policy to learn how they can be disabled. By disabling cookies some features of the site will not work.

Advanced Graphics Services by Codethink



BIOS and/or Device Drivers

Product Description

Codethink provides advanced graphics engineering services for device manufacturers and systems integrators of mobile/consumer products and solutions. With these new services clients will find even greater flexibility and, with Codethink's Linux System Services, greater productivity by their in-house development team. "Faster to time-to-market and lower cost."

Codethink engineers have deep knowledge, understanding and experience with:

  • Electronics, GPU and bus pipeline architectures,
  • Matrix mathematics,
  • Compiler internals,
  • Performance-critical C and assembler,
  • Compression algorithms,
  • Composting algorithms
  • Colour space standards,
  • 3D engines, models, textures and animation
  • OpenGL, OpenGL ES, OpenCL, X and Wayland

Our customer experiences cover a range of deep graphics projects with IP and chipset vendors, device manufacturers , technologists and content providers - for example:

  • The Lima Driver - an open source driver for ARM Mali 400 and 200 GPUs,
  • Maintenance of the GTK+ graphics library used in the Kindle and other leading devices,
  • The widely acclaimed Nokia N9,
  • An advanced clutter-based Set Top Box (STB)
  • The Telepathy messaging and video streaming framework,
  • Next-generation multi-screen content delivery infrastructure for In-Vehicle Infotainment (IVI),
  • 3D toolchain and render pipelines for many games titles,
  • State-of-the-art real-time 3D framework for Android, and
  • Augmented reality and interactive content design and development

Advanced Graphics Services

Market Segment(s)

  • Home
  • Mobile
  • Mobile Computing

Target Platform(s)

  • Android
  • Linux
  • OpenGL ES
  • OpenVG
  • Windows Mobile

ARM Processor(s)

  • Cortex-A53
  • Cortex-A57
  • Cortex-A9
  • ARMv7
  • ARMv8
  • Mali-200+GP2
  • Mali-400
 
ARM Connected